Rahul Dravid To Exit As India's Head Coach, Jay Shah's Big New Coach Plan Revelation

The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) Secretary Jay Shah has confirmed that an advertisement to hire a new head coach will be released soon. Rahul Dravid, who has been Team India's head coach since November 2021 and saw his contract being extended after the conclusion of the 2023 ODI World Cup. But, it doesn't look like Dravid is going to be handed an extension, with the board rolling out the advertisement for a new coach soon. Dravid's current contract with the BCCI, as the head coach of the Indian team, runs out in June, when the Indian team will also be involved in a T20 World Cup campaign.

"Trying To Keep Up With Strike-Rate For...": Virat Kohli's Big Admission After Fiery Knock vs PBKS

Virat Kohli knows that he will need to take a bit more risk and said bringing out the sweep shot against the spinners has helped him to improve his strike-rate which has been under the scanner this IPL. Kohli was adjudged the Player of the Match on Thursday after he set up Royal Challengers Bengaluru's massive 60-run win over Punjab Kings with a 47-ball 92. He has amassed 634 runs at a strikerate of 153.5 and an average of 70.44 this season. "For me it's still quality over quantity. For me it works really well. Also the understanding of the game allows you to practice less, just try to replicate what I have done in the past. Still aiming to improve aspects of the game that you want to get batter at. It's an evolving process," he said during the post-match presentation.

Snubbed For T20 World Cup 2024, New Zealand Star Colin Munro Announces Retirement

Hard-hitting New Zealand batter Colin Munro has announced his retirement from international cricket. He is a white-ball specialist and has featured in previous two T20 World Cup campaigns for the Blackcaps. Munro had been hoping to reignite his New Zealand career at next month's ICC Men's T20 World Cup, but the 37-year-old narrowly missed out on earning a recall and has decided to call time on his time as an international player.

"If This Doesn't Wake Up KL Rahul...": Ex-MI Star's Blunt Message To Rahul Dravid, Rohit Sharma

The Lucknow Super Giants had one forgettable night in the IPL on Wednesday. They got thrashed by 10 wickets as SunRisers Hyderabad batters Travis Head and Abhishek Sharma launched a never-seen-before attack. They chased down a target of 166 in just 58 balls. This was the fastest successful chase for any 100+ target in the IPL. Head finished on 89* off 30 balls with a strike-rate of 296.67 while Sharma finished on 75*  in 28 balls with a strike-rate of 267.86. Compared to them, there was another senior batter in the rival camp, who looked quite subdued.
